If Snook was feeling good fresh off their 13-2 takedown of Eastside Early College last Tuesday, their most recent game may have dampened their spirits a bit. The Snook Bluejays lost 10-1 to the Mumford Mustangs on Friday. The Bluejays were not able to make up for their defeat to the Mustangs from their previous meeting back in April of 2024.

Aubrey Becker sp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: she surrendered ten runs (all of which were unearned) on two hits and racked up ten Ks. She has been consistent recently: she hasn't tossed less than six strikeouts in four consecutive appearances.
At the plate, Snook saw three different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Braynija Pool, who went 2-for-3 with two stolen bases. That's the most stolen bases Pool has posted since back in April of 2024.
Snook's loss dropped their record down to 4-8-1. As for Mumford, their win was their fourth straight on the road, which pushed their record up to 7-4.
Coincidentally, Snook and Mumford will both be playing Somerville the next time they take the field. Mumford will host Somerville at 3:00 p.m. on Monday, while Snook will head out to face them at 12:00 p.m. on Tuesday.
